John walks 1.80 km north, then turns right and walks 1.80 km east. His speed is 2.00 m/s during the entire stroll.

Part A: What is the magnitude of his displacement, from beginning to end?

Part B: If Jane starts at the same time and place as John, but walks in a straight line to the endpoint of John's stroll, at what speed should she walk if she wants to arrive at the endpoint just when John does?
